Avalanche Activity

Fresh wind slabs require caution. Wet avalanches below approximately 2200 m.

The wind slabs of the last few days can be released by a single winter sport participant in some cases. The avalanche prone locations are to be found in particular on steep west, north and east facing slopes above approximately 2200 m. Caution is to be exercised in particular adjacent to ridgelines. At elevated altitudes the likelihood of avalanches being released is greater. Wet avalanches are possible below approximately 2200 m. On extremely steep slopes loose snow avalanches are to be expected, in the event of prolonged bright spells especially.

Snowpack Structure

5 to 10 cm of snow, and even more in some localities, fell on Friday. As a consequence of the occasionally strong northwesterly wind, fresh snow drift accumulations will form on Saturday. These are prone to triggering in particular on west to north to east facing aspects above approximately 2200 m. At elevated altitudes the snowpack is weaker. The rain will give rise on Friday to thorough wetting of the snowpack over a wide area below approximately 2200 m. Outgoing longwave radiation during the night will be reduced in some case. The surface of the snowpack will freeze very little. The solar radiation will give rise as the day progresses to moistening of the snowpack below approximately 2200 m.

Tendency

On Sunday the wind will be moderate to strong. The wind slabs remain prone to triggering at elevated altitudes. On sunny slopes the snowpack will soften during the day.
